Hi,
I still got the problem without any idea how to fix it. Before
stating the problem, I would like to point out the configuration.
I have only one sip phone registered using mediaproxy. In the
location table, I have the following field.
contact: sip:871966760539@10.0.0.56:5060
received: sip:210.184.23.31:15060
socket: 203.193.26.234_5060
>From the call flow below, I found that there is some strange behaviour
or mismatch.
http://meerkat.no-ip.com/openser/calldrop_index.html
I wonder why there is some message flows to 210.184.23.31 port 5060 as
I don't have a phone using 210.184.23.31 with port 5060 after NAT.
You can find out some message can't flow back to the original.
For PF5, why it sent to 210.184.23.31:5060 instead of 210.184.23.31:15060?
For PF19, it should be the same case.
As I found that that there are some message flow to the wrong original
which doesn't exist (PF21, PF22, PF29 ....), it may cause the message
flow problem after following call.
For debug purpose, I have enabled the debug mode to 9 but I have not
enough knowledge to analyze it. Below is the complete log.
http://meerkat.no-ip.com/openser/calldrop_openser.log
For the configuration file, I am using features-callfwd.5.0.cfg from
www.onsip.org
(configs.GettingStarted.tar.gz).
http://meerkat.no-ip.com/openser/openser.cfg
I have no idea if there is a problem in the configuration file.
thanks, unplug
Hi guys, just a quick question. This is the only 'listen' in my ser.cfg:
listen=10.0.100.12
When I add a user like so:
serctl add nick(a)foo.bar password nick(a)domain.tld
and dial 'nick' or 'sip:nick@10.0.100.12' on a softphone, the call connects
and SER's debug messages show that this is being dialled:
sip:nick@10.0.100.12
If I try dialing sip:nick@foo.bar a 404 is returned.
If the domain that's specified when adding a user isn't actually used in
the user's SIP address, what is the point of the domain?
Thanks for clearing this up for me,
-- Nick
e: nick.hoffman(a)altcall.com
p: +61 7 5591 3588
f: +61 7 5591 6588
If you receive this email by mistake, please notify us and do not make any
use of the email. We do not waive any privilege, confidentiality or
copyright associated with it.
Dear Ali Zaidi,
I'm testing the forwarding now, too. I think you could be more aware after read SER-GettingStarted doc at ONsip.org. And you may want to try the onr.cfg, or redirect.cfg, which are much more concise than features-callfwd.5.0.cfg, in the directory of examples of SER src package, first.
>Hi,
>
>I'm having some problem forwarding to Asterisk VM. What i want is when ever
>486, 404, 408 or 480 error triger then ser should forward INVITE to
>Asterisk.
>Some one please tell me where and what i write in my
>features-callfwd.5.0.cfg so it will forward to my asterisk box.
>
>Thanks,
>
>Ali... :lol:
>_______________________________________________
>Serusers mailing list
>serusers(a)lists.iptel.org
>http://lists.iptel.org/mailman/listinfo/serusers
>
> Sorry for that, now I changed some paths. I got this error
>
> Warning: main(): open_basedir restriction in effect.
> File(/usr/share/pear/DB.php) is not within the allowed path(s):
>
> So I used /tmp dir, anyway I changed to /usr/shae/pear/. I am searching for
> fixing this errors. I changed /etc/php.ini open_basedir global value but
> unable
> to change local value so I still have same problem?
open_basedir should not be set. And as I see it is not. So it is correct.
The error messages I see on your serweb now say you have not installed
xml_rpc package from PEAR. Strange - it should be installed by default
with PEAR.
You may install it by type:
pear install xml_rpc
Karel
>
> Quoting Karel Kozlik <karel(a)iptel.org>:
>
>>> I enabled logging and also restarted Apache but even now I could not
>>> find any
>>> error message and still it displays blank page. Please check my
>>> phpinfo at
>>
>> To me it displays this errors:
>>
>> Warning: main(./PEAR.php): failed to open stream: No such file or
>> directory in /tmp/DB.php on line 26
>>
>> Fatal error: main(): Failed opening required './PEAR.php'
>> (include_path='.:/usr/share/pear') in /tmp/DB.php on line 26
>>
>>
>> It signify there is something wrong in your PEAR library. Do you have
>> installed it correctly? The path /tmp/... is strange for me.
>>
>> Karel
>>
>>> http://serweb.mantragroup.com/serweb/html/admin/test.php Is there
>>> anything
>>> wrong with this related to serweb.
>>>
>>> Quoting Karel Kozlik <karel(a)iptel.org>:
>>>
>>>> Hi,
>>>> if no error message is logged it means logging is disabled.. :-)
>>>>
>>>> Set this values in your php.ini:
>>>>
>>>> error_reporting = E_ALL
>>>> log_errors = On
>>>> (for write errors to log file)
>>>>
>>>> and/or
>>>>
>>>> display_errors = On
>>>> (for display error in browser)
>>>>
>>>>
>>>> Karel
>>>>
>>>>
>>>> mkumar(a)mantragroup.com napsal(a):
>>>>> Hi All,
>>>>>
>>>>> I am using serweb stable 0.9.2 version and I followed all the steps
>>>>> in INSTALL
>>>>> file that comes with the installation. After my configuration when
>>>>> I try to
>>>>> load the url
>>>>>
>>>>> http://serweb.mantragroup.com/serweb/html/admin/index.php
>>>>>
>>>>> strangly nothing is getting displayed and no error messages are
>>>>> logged in any
>>>>> log. I am using
>>>>>
>>>>> Apache/2.0.51
>>>>> PHP 4.4.1
>>>>> Mysql 4.0.25
>>>>>
>>>>> Did anyone experience this problem before? Please tell me what
>>>>> should I do to
>>>>> configure serweb properly?
>>>>>
>>>>> Thanks,
>>>>> Kumar.
>>>>>
>>>>
>>>
>>>
>>>
>>
>
>
>
The Server (ser 0.9.3) is behind NAT - together with the one client,
both clients can call the other part, Part a (behind nat) - cannot hear
what part B says, but part B can hear what part A says.. Part b is
connected directly to internet, throug a Sipura 2100..
Someone with a Idea what could be wrong?
René
(ports open in NAT router are from 5055 - 5075 and 8100 - 65000) those
ports point to the SER server
I have this error anytime I try to access serweb. Im sure the username
and password are correct.
I use the psql to acess the postgres db and the bd is running
Please help me :(
username: postgres@localhost
pass: pass
hi all,
I need to route prefix to te one subscriber.
It's something between PDT and ALIAS.
ALIAS
The R-URI shoult not be replaced by one in the alias table
PDT
The voip domain is rewrited, but I need to leave the old one.
WHY ???
I want to connect some SIP PBX (asterisk) to our VoIP network
and give them more numbers / prefix. I dont want to put
it into routing logic eq (if sip:0123XX@domain; then).
The best case is to call some function as PREFIX, which will lookup
into PREFIX, SUBCRIBER and LOCATION table and just call t_relay function.
Is there any other solution ???
best regards
Peter Hudec
--
Never step in anything soft.
I have added some notes to the wiki about getting the
sip-server/etc/openser.ini script to work. It by default requires monit a
program that I had never come across but decided to give a try. Anyway I am
sure a lot more could be added but this is at least a start to get the
script operational.
Under Installation | Make openser.init scipt work
http://www.openser.org/dokuwiki/doku.php?id=make_openser.init_scipt_work
Enjoy!
Hi!
FreeBSD carries SER 0.9.3 in net/ser and I wonder if somebody is
interested in having an up-to-date version. I had a look at it before
but the amount of patches included and work that has to be done only
makes sense if people actually use the port.
If you either use the port or are interested in using it please drop
me a private mail.
If you like to contribute to the cause feel free to do so ;)
Thanks for your time,
Hendrik
--
Hendrik Scholz - <hscholz(a)raisdorf.net> - http://www.wormulon.net/
drag me, drop me - treat me like an object
Hi,
I am using the features-callfwd.5.0.cfg from onsip
(configs.GettingStarted.tar.gz). I have taken a callflow for the
message as below.
http://meerkat.no-ip.com/openser/feature-forward_index.html
In frame 17, a cancel is created. From frame 22 to 29, a serier of
487 and ACK is created. After a few seconds, 487 is generated in
frame 50. And then you can still see 487 later.
Just want to ask it is the normal situation for openser to generate so
much 487? As I am using mediaproxy for NAT. Does it cause that
problem?
unplug
On 2/15/06, Klaus Darilion <klaus.mailinglists(a)pernau.at> wrote:
> Hi!
>
> I'm not sure, but the ACK has a different branch parameter in the Via
> header, than the CANCEL and INVITE. I guess this will cause that openser
> wont find the corresponding transaction
>
> klaus
>
> On Wed, February 15, 2006 11:16, unplug said:
> > Thanks! But I don't really understand why there is a mismatch between
> > 487and ACK. Below is a part of sip message pair of 487 and ACK.
> >
> > Below is the complete log from ngrep. (From line 290, openser creates
> > 487 and line 304 UA1 ACK. After that, multiple 487 are created by
> > openser)
> > http://meerkat.no-ip.com/openser/cancel_normal.log
> >
> > Below is my openser.cfg for reference
> > http://meerkat.no-ip.com/openser/openser.cfg
> >
> > 290 U 203.193.26.226:5060 -> 210.184.23.31:5060
> > 291 SIP/2.0 487 Request Cancelled.
> > 292 Via: SIP/2.0/UDP
> > 10.0.0.46:5060;rport=5060;received=210.184.23.31;branch=z9hG4bKdUyOnG9Zel82UECI.
> > 293 From:
> > "sip:36418488@o01.ol.com"<sip:871966806561@o01.ol.com>;tag=xLTdFs7yGkeXq3wn.
> > 294 To: "34163634" <sip:34163634@o01.ol.com>;tag=A81AFED4-21D7.
> > 295 Date: Tue, 15 Feb 2005 01:52:57 GMT.
> > 296 Call-ID: Z0wcK4WwdTU6mH00(a)10.0.0.46.
> > 297 Server: Cisco-SIPGateway/IOS-12.x.
> > 298 CSeq: 1 INVITE.
> > 299 Allow-Events: telephone-event.
> > 300 Content-Length: 0.
> > 301 .
> > 302
> > 303 #
> > 304 U 210.184.23.31:5060 -> 203.193.26.226:5060
> > 305 ACK sip:34163634@o01.ol.com SIP/2.0.
> > 306 Via: SIP/2.0/UDP 10.0.0.46:5060;branch=z9hG4bKdUyOnG9Zel82UECI.
> > 307 Route:
> > <sip:34163634@203.193.26.226:5060;nat=yes;ftag=xLTdFs7yGkeXq3wn;lr=on>.
> > 308 Max-Forwards: 70.
> > 309 User-Agent: Koncept KE10XX v4.32.10 00-09-45-0a-fc-2d.
> > 310 From: "871966806561"
> > <sip:871966806561@o01.ol.com>;tag=xLTdFs7yGkeXq3wn.
> > 311 To: "34163634" <sip:34163634@o01.ol.com>;tag=A81AFED4-21D7.
> > 312 Call-ID: Z0wcK4WwdTU6mH00(a)10.0.0.46.
> > 313 Contact: <sip:871966806561@10.0.0.46:5060>.
> > 314 CSeq: 1 ACK.
> > 315 Content-Length: 0.
> >
> > In my openser.cfg line 184-187, it is remarked. Do you mean it should
> > un-remarked for handling ACK according to your point 2?
> >
> > On 2/15/06, Klaus Darilion <klaus.mailinglists(a)pernau.at> wrote:
> >> This means that openser does not receive the ACK or is not able to match
> >> the ACK to the canceled transaction. Thus it is re-transmitting the 487.
> >>
> >> Increas the debug level and take a look at the syslog to find out if:
> >> 1. the ACK to the 487 is received by openser
> >> 2. if it is received, check if there is a problem during handling of the
> >> ACK. (for these kind of ACKs just t_relay()).
> >>
> >> klaus
> >>
> >> On Wed, February 15, 2006 5:13, unplug said:
> >> > For the normal cancel situation.
> >> >
> >> > UA1 OPENSER UA2
> >> > --------INVITE----------------->
> >> > <-----------100-----------------
> >> > --------------------INVITE---------->
> >> > <---------------100-------------------
> >> > ----------CANCEL---------->
> >> > --------------CANCEL------------->
> >> > <--------------200------------------
> >> > <------------487-------------------
> >> > --------------ACK----------------->
> >> > <---------487---------------
> >> > -------------ACK------------>
> >> >
> >> > But in my case, I found that there are many 487 created from openser
> >> > to UA1. The multiple 487 may cause a call drop in the following call.
> >> > Why does openser create so many 487 for UA1? How can I prevent it?
> >> >
> >> > UA1 OPENSER UA2
> >> > --------INVITE----------------->
> >> > <-----------100-----------------
> >> > --------------------INVITE---------->
> >> > <---------------100-------------------
> >> > ----------CANCEL---------->
> >> > --------------CANCEL------------->
> >> > <--------------200------------------
> >> > <------------487-------------------
> >> > --------------ACK----------------->
> >> > <---------487---------------
> >> > -------------ACK------------>
> >> > <---------487-------------
> >> > -------------ACK------------>
> >> > <---------487---------------
> >> > -------------ACK------------>
> >> > <---------487-------------
> >> > -------------ACK------------>
> >> > <---------487-------------
> >> > -------------ACK------------>
> >> > <---------487-------------
> >> > -------------ACK------------>
> >> > <---------487-------------
> >> > -------------ACK------------>
> >> > ...
> >> >
> >> > _______________________________________________
> >> > Users mailing list
> >> > Users(a)openser.org
> >> > http://openser.org/cgi-bin/mailman/listinfo/users
> >> >
> >>
> >>
> >>
> >
>
>
>